Building Sustainable Daily Routines

The foundation of consistent productivity

Cece emphasizes that sustainable routines start with small, repeatable actions rather than ambitious overhauls. She maps daily energy levels to specific tasks so that demanding work happens in peak focus windows. By pairing key habits with existing cues, her followers create systems that feel automatic over time.

Tools and techniques for habit stacking

Digital planners, timers, and simple checklists are central to Cece’s method. She teaches habit stacking, where new behaviors are attached to already strong routines, reducing the need for constant willpower. This approach lowers friction and increases the likelihood of maintaining long term change.

Mindful Technology and Attention Management

Designing a distraction resistant environment

Cece guides people in reshaping their digital spaces to protect attention. Notification audits, app limits, and intentional home screens help users create a calm tech environment. Her recommendations focus on reducing context switches so deep work can occur more naturally.

Balancing connectivity and focus

She acknowledges the reality of constant connectivity while offering boundaries for healthier use. Scheduled message checks, communication windows, and offline blocks are simple strategies to prevent burnout. These practices help professionals stay responsive without feeling overwhelmed.

Applying Frameworks to Real Work Scenarios

From theory to everyday projects

Readers see Cece apply productivity frameworks to emails, meetings, and long term projects. She breaks complex goals into phases, each with clear deliverables and review points. Her templates make it easy to adapt these structures to different industries and roles.

Tracking progress and adjusting plans

Regular reflection sessions and simple metrics help users understand what is working. Cece teaches weekly reviews where outcomes, obstacles, and energy patterns are examined. This iterative feedback loop keeps systems aligned with real priorities.

FAQ

Reader questions

How does Carrie 'Cece' Cline approach time blocking for beginners?

She starts with a simple daily grid, assigning specific tasks to time slots based on natural energy peaks. New users are encouraged to block small, focused intervals and gradually expand as consistency grows.

What are the most common pitfalls in following her productivity systems?

People often take on too many new habits at once or rely heavily on complex tools. Cece advises starting with one routine at a time and choosing only essential tools to avoid friction and abandonment.

Can these methods improve focus for remote workers?

Absolutely, her frameworks highlight clear start and stop times, dedicated work zones, and communication expectations. Remote teams that adopt her practices report fewer distractions and higher quality output.

How frequently should users review and adjust their plans?

A weekly review is recommended to check progress, update priorities, and refine upcoming blocks. This cadence helps users respond to change while maintaining momentum on long term goals.
